Cheesy Sloppy Joe ingredients
Gathering these simple ingredients is the first step to making the most delicious Cheesy ground beef Sloppy Joes. I love that most of these are pantry staples!
- 1 lb ground beef – I usually go for 80/20 for the best flavor, but leaner works too.
- 1/2 small onion, finely chopped – about 1/2 cup, this adds a subtle sweetness and texture.
- 2 cloves garlic, minced – for that essential savory depth.
- 1/2 cup ketchup – the base of our tangy sauce.
- 1/4 cup steak sauce – it adds a rich, complex flavor that’s key.
- 1 tbsp Worcestershire sauce – for a little umami kick.
- 1 tbsp Dijon mustard – it adds a subtle tang that balances the sweetness.
- 1/2 tsp smoked paprika – gives it a lovely smoky note without any heat.
- 1/2 tsp salt – to enhance all the flavors.
- 1/2 tsp black pepper – freshly cracked is always best!
- 1/4 cup beef broth or water – optional, to make the sauce a little looser if you prefer.
- 4 burger buns – choose soft ones that can hold up to the filling.
- 4 slices cheddar cheese – sharp or mild, your preference!
- 1 tbsp butter – optional, for toasting those buns to golden perfection.
- Pickles, lettuce, tomato, crispy onions – optional toppings to customize your sandwich.
How to Make Cheesy Sloppy Joes
Bringing these delicious Cheesy Sloppy Joes to life is super straightforward. This Quick cheesy Sloppy Joe recipe comes together in under 30 minutes, making it perfect for any night of the week. Let’s get cooking!
- Step 1: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the 1 lb ground beef and cook, breaking it up with a spoon, until it’s nicely browned. You’ll see it turn from pink to a lovely brown. Drain off any excess fat; nobody wants a greasy sandwich!
- Step 2: Toss in the 1/2 small onion, finely chopped, and the 2 cloves garlic, minced. Sauté for about 2 to 3 minutes until the onion is soft and translucent and you can smell that wonderful garlic aroma. This step really builds the flavor foundation.
- Step 3: Now for the sauce! Stir in the 1/2 cup ketchup, 1/4 cup steak sauce, 1 tbsp Worcestershire sauce, 1 tbsp Dijon mustard, 1/2 tsp smoked paprika, 1/2 tsp salt, and 1/2 tsp black pepper. Give it all a good mix. Let this simmer gently for about 5 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ld beautifully. If you prefer a saucier consistency for your Cheesy ground beef Sloppy Joes, stir in the 1/4 cup beef broth or water.
- Step 4: If you like a toasty bun (and I highly recommend it for this Quick cheesy Sloppy Joe recipe!), lightly butter the insides of your 4 burger buns. Place them cut-side down in a clean skillet over medium heat and toast for 1-2 minutes until they’re golden brown and slightly crisp. This adds a fantastic texture and helps prevent sogginess.
- Step 5: Assemble your masterpieces! Spoon a generous amount of the warm, savory sloppy joe mixture onto the bottom half of each toasted bun. Top each with a slice of 4 slices cheddar cheese. Let the residual heat from the filling melt the cheese into gooey perfection. Add any of your favorite Cheesy Sloppy Joe topping ideas like pickles, lettuce, or crispy onions. Place the top bun on, and enjoy your delicious Cheesy Sloppy Joes!
Pro Tips for the Best Cheesy Sloppy Joe sandwich
I’ve made countless batches of these, and a few tricks really elevate them from good to amazing. Here are my go-to tips for the ultimate Cheesy Sloppy Joes.
- Don’t skip browning the beef properly; this adds so much depth of flavor.
- Toast your buns! It’s a small step that makes a huge difference in texture and prevents a soggy bottom.
- Taste and adjust the seasonings before serving. Sometimes it needs a little more salt or a pinch of sugar.
- Consider adding a splash of hot sauce to the meat mixture for a little extra zing.

Can I make Cheesy Sloppy Joes ahead of time?
Yes, you absolutely can! Prepare the meat mixture up to 2 days in advance and store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Reheat it gently on the stovetop or in the microwave before assembling your sandwiches. This makes them even more convenient for a quick weeknight dinner.
How do I avoid common mistakes with Cheesy Sloppy Joes?
The most common pitfall is overcooking the meat, which can make it dry. Be sure to drain excess fat properly to avoid a greasy sandwich. Also, avoid over-simmering the sauce, as it can become too thick. Aim for a consistency that coats the meat well, not watery or pasty.

How to Store and Reheat Cheesy Sloppy Joes
One of the best things about this Cheesy Sloppy Joe recipe is that the delicious filling stores beautifully, making it super convenient for future meals. If you’ve made extra, or want to prep ahead for more Cheesy Sloppy Joes for dinner later in the week, here’s how to do it right.
First, let the meat mixture cool completely before storing. This is important to prevent condensation and keep the texture just right. Once cooled, spoon the filling into an airtight container. It will keep well in the refrigerator for about 3 to 4 days. This makes it a perfect candidate for easy lunches or even another quick dinner!
For longer storage, you can freeze the cooked filling for up to 3 months. Just ensure it’s in a freezer-safe container or bag. When you’re ready to enjoy them again, the best way to reheat is on the stovetop over low heat, stirring occasionally until heated through. You can also reheat individual portions in the microwave. If the mixture seems a little thick after reheating, a splash of water or beef broth can help loosen it up, just like when you first made it!

Can I make Cheesy Sloppy Joes with ground turkey or chicken?
Absolutely! While this recipe calls for ground beef, you can easily swap it out for ground turkey or chicken. Just be aware that leaner meats might require a little extra liquid, like a splash of beef broth or water, to keep the mixture moist. The flavor profile will be slightly different but still delicious, offering a lighter take on this classic comfort food.

How do I make Cheesy Sloppy Joes spicier?
If you like a little heat, there are a few ways to spice up your Cheesy Sloppy Joes. You can add a pinch of cayenne pepper or red pepper flakes to the meat mixture during cooking. A dash of your favorite hot sauce stirred in at the end also works wonders. For a more subtle heat, consider adding some finely diced jalapeños along with the onions in Step 2.
Cheesy Sloppy Joe variations You Can Try
While this cheesy Sloppy Joe recipe is fantastic as is, I love experimenting with different twists! These variations are perfect for keeping things exciting and catering to different tastes. They are genuinely kid friendly cheesy Sloppy Joes that everyone will enjoy.
- Turkey or Chicken Option: For a lighter take, swap the ground beef for ground turkey or chicken. You might need an extra splash of broth to keep it moist, but the flavor is still delicious!
- Slow Cooker Method: If you’re short on time during the day, prep the ingredients and let them simmer in your slow cooker on low for 4-6 hours. It makes for an incredibly tender filling and the house smells amazing!
- Spicy Kick: Add a pinch of cayenne pepper or red pepper flakes to the sauce, or stir in some finely diced jalapeños with the onions for a bit of heat.
- Veggie Loaded Joes: Boost the nutrition by adding finely grated carrots or zucchini to the meat mixture. They blend in seamlessly and add a lovely moisture and sweetness, making them even more palatable for picky eaters.
